Hospital
The Sant’Orsola-Malpighi Polyclinic is a public research hospital and district general hospital in Bologna. The Sant’Orsola-Malpighi Polyclinic is the largest district general hospital in , and the first of the four public hospitals of the city of . is situated 330 metres north of Armaroli Bike World.
